About Nubba

Nubba is a small rural locality in the South West Slopes region of New South Wales, situated midway between Wallendbeen and Harden on the old Main South railway corridor, approximately 283 kilometres south-west of Sydney. The locality falls within the Hilltops Council area and covers around 96 square kilometres of pastoral and cropping land in gently rolling farming country. The 2021 Census recorded a population of 77 residents, continuing a long-term decline from over 200 people recorded a decade earlier.

Nubba's history is closely tied to the railway, with the former Nubba station operating on the Main South line from 1882 until its closure in 1975; the station has since been demolished. The surrounding landscape is typical of the Hilltops region: softly undulating farmland suited to wool, grain, and mixed agriculture. The nearest town of Harden-Murrumburrah, around 15 kilometres to the south-east, provides access to essential services, shopping, and schools, and a railway station with connections to Sydney and Melbourne. Residents depend on private vehicles for daily needs, with only very limited regional bus connections in the broader area.
